dc.description.abstractMany studies report an increase in the frequency of infertile marriages due to the influence of ecology and the environment on the generative function of humans, in particular, chemicalization, radiation, and harmful industrial production. The role of the modern city is emphasized as a complex factor in the growth of infertile marriages, especially in countries with rapid urbanization, due to an increase in the number of women in contact with occupational hazards. One of the most significant factors in the problem of infertility in women is the age of patients over 30 years old, which is a cumulative indicator of the "accumulation" of infertility risk factors.
